But there was also another way to see the cursed object, and that was thinking about what would happen if you fulfilled the conditions...
Seeing that the two boys kept their boxes, a big smile spread across Paulo's face, while he murmured: "How little human lives are worth..."
"Are they going to stare at the boxes or are they going to see what's inside?" Paulo commented, seeing the two stunned boys with the boxes in their hands.
With no time for doubt, Ricardo was the first to open his box, but this time Lucas didn't follow him, but just stared at Ricardo to see what would happen next.
Upon opening the box, the look of expectation on Ricardo's face changed to one of disappointment, because the inside of the box was full of sand.
"I should have imagined…" Ricardo smiled self-mockingly.
However, raising his head and noticing that the helmsman wasn't scoffing, hope returned to his heart.
And removing the sand from the box, he noticed that a pistol similar to the flintlock pistol was under the sand.
The gun was quite rusty as if it had been hidden on the sand for too many days and nights, the big difference it had with a common gun, is that a kind of barnacle was located where the hammer would have to be to start the gunpowder.
"Mmm, it seems very normal..." Ricardo said with some doubt.
"It had better be this way, believe me…" The more experienced helmsman commented.
Lucas, seeing that nothing unusual was happening, opened his box to see what his gun was like, but when he opened it he was surprised, unlike Ricardo's box, his was completely rusty inside and the walls were full of corals of different colors. .
In the middle of the corals one could find a gun covered by corals as if it had been lost in the ocean for a long time.

Like Ricardo's, it also did not have a hammer, and a kind of barnacle was in its place.
"Wow, the two pistols look like they were taken from a second-hand store" Ricardo said somewhat uncomfortably, "If it weren't for the boxes, I would think they were scrap metal"
"And they are…" Paulo said smoking his pipe.
Noticing the disappointed faces of the boys, he continued: "The important thing is not the guns themselves, but the little mollusk that is above them"
"They are mollusks from an island far away from the Jupiter Sea, too far away to be worth mentioning, they have been raised as weapons by the locals for decades"
"But they wouldn't be special if they were just mollusks, these two pistols were passed through the sacrificial ritual of the Pantheon... Fatima and Maria were the ones sacrificed" Said the helmsman, seeming to remember the past.
"So the Pantheon killed two women, just to make these weapons?" Ricardo commented, looking at the mollusk on top of his gun with some disgust, "What a bunch of lunatics!"
"Girls…" Paulo said, while he refilled his pipe with a yellowish paste, "Fatima and María were a couple of girls, to be exact…"
But just when Ricardo was about to express his disgust, he was interrupted by the helmsman.
"And it wasn't the members of the church of the Pantheon who made the sacrifice…" Paulo said, indifferently as he lit his pipe and took a deep drag, "… I was the one who sacrificed the girls"
